One such ability that often goes overlo...Healing word is a bonus action spell while cure wounds is an action spell. This could mean all the difference during combat as it allows you to cast another non-bonus action spell or take an attack on your turn after using healing word. The flexibility offered by this quicker casting speed makes us feel liberated and ready to tackle whatever ...A bard can’t cast healing word and give someone Bardic Inspiration. A druid can’t cast healing word and also cast shillelagh—though they can attack with a weapon affected by shillelagh once the spell has been cast. Healing Word Sources: PHB.250 SRD.153 Tags: artificer (alchemist) bard cleric druid level1 evocation. 1st-level evocation. Casting Time: 1 bonus action. Range: 60 feet. Components: V. Duration: Instantaneous. A creature of your choice that you can see within range regains hit points equal to 1d4 + your spellcasting ability modifier.There are no negative hit points in DnD 5e. Any damage that is equal to or greater than the amount of hit points you have remaining will set your hit points to 0. (Basic Rules p. 79). Hit points decrease or increase based on damage taken and healing received, respectively. Find out the damage dice, damage, min, average, max and lvl damage values, and the bonus action casting time of this spell.Both spells have a range of 60 feet. Healing word affects a single creature at that range, whereas Mass Cure Wounds centers a 30- foot radius sphere (so 60 foot diameter sphere) at any point within the same range. Source: Player's Handbook, DND 5e Wiki. 1st-level evocation. Casting Time: 1 bonus action. Range: 60 feet. Components: V. Duration: Instantaneous. A creature of your choice that you can see within range regains hit points equal to 1d4 + your spellcasting ability modifier. This spell has no effect on undead or constructs.Healing Word. 1st-level evocation.
